    Business Services

    Financing To Grow Your Business
    As a service to the regional business community and as a strong part of our economic development strategy for the region, MCEDD manages several business loan programs that provide an accessible, affordable source of capital for projects that create or retain jobs. These loan funds can be used to contribute to the financing needed by a business to purchase or build new facilities, purchase equipment, or provide working capital.

    Apply Now
    Contact MCEDD to discuss your business needs. Complete a loan application (standard PDF; fillable PDF) with supporting documentation. Your application will generally be reviewed within 2-6 weeks and a decision made by the Loan Board.
